Output 22cab3126d92e56fe6e061732a73b1f25dc1825bd00e4d848479e2f94e7a4be4:5

value
1601592
script pubkey
OP_0 OP_PUSHBYTES_20 604a94aa0ffd3419d5dc81560a16eb7a686b272f
address
bc1qvp9ff2s0l56pn4wus9tq59ht0f5xkfe0jskwmx
transaction
22cab3126d92e56fe6e061732a73b1f25dc1825bd00e4d848479e2f94e7a4be4
confirmations
228171
spent
true